The American University of Paris (AUP) is now accepting applications for spring semester undergraduate and graduate programs. International scholarships are awarded to qualified students based on merit. Once admitted to one of the approved undergraduate or graduate courses, students can apply for awards.
Approximately €4.5 million in scholarships is awarded to outstanding students each year. The AUP Scholarship offers up to 50% tuition aid, with some scholarships providing a 100% tuition waiver for exceptionally exceptional candidates. The proportion varies according to the student’s merit. Other awards and grants are also linked to AUP. Scholarships are available to enrolled students in France. As a result, students who want to apply for the AUP scholarship must first apply for admission to their chosen course. The grant committee will review the application before making a decision.

Scholarship Benefits
For Undergraduate Students
Annual Aid Amount: AUP awards over €6 million each year to students from all nationalities.
Types of Aid Available
Merit-Based Awards (no separate application needed)
Cross-Cultural Award: €7,000/year
GPS Co-Curricular Scholarship: €5,000/year
French Community Scholarship: €10,000/year
Cultural Program Award: €1,000 (one-time)
Thrive Award: €5,000/year
Alumni Scholarship: 10% of tuition/year
Veterans/Yellow Ribbon Scholarships: €5,000/year
> Note: Only for incoming degree-seeking students. Not available to visiting or First Year Abroad students.
For Graduate Students
100% merit-based scholarship for overseas students.
Partial scholarships of 33% and 50% are also available.

How to Apply
1. In your admissions application, select “yes” when asked about scholarships or financial aid.
2. After submitting your application, you’ll receive an email with a link to your Application Status Page.
3. Click the Financial Aid button on that page.
4. Complete the online financial award application and upload all required documents.
5. U.S. citizens and permanent residents must also submit the FAFSA.
6. Once your application is accepted and all required documents are received, the committee will review your application and email you the decision.
